Bachelor's degree, Certification in Radiologic Technology (ARRT Certification), and minimum 1+ years Radiation Therapy experience required. Applicants who do not meet these qualifications will not be considered.

A rewarding opportunity is available for a skilled Radiation Therapist to join an outpatient cancer clinic in Mooresville, NC. This contract position offers the chance to deliver specialized care to ambulatory cancer patients requiring radiation therapy, utilizing advanced technology in a supportive and diverse environment.

Responsibilities include:

  • Administering precise radiation treatments using Varian Truebeam Linear Accelerators.
  • Collaborating with a team of approximately 12 therapists to treat 60100 patients daily across three machines.
  • Maintaining proficiency with EMR systems, specifically EPIC/Aria.
  • Potentially floating to other radiation therapy sites within the greater Charlotte area, with managerial approval.

Qualifications and Desired Experience:

  • Minimum of 2 years of radiation therapy experience.
  • BLS certification required.
  • Certified Radiotherapy Technologist (ARRT-T).
  • Strong proficiency in operating Varian Truebeam Linear Accelerators.
  • Comfortable working with diverse cancer diagnoses and outpatient treatment protocols.
  • Ability to adapt to a collaborative, team-oriented culture.
  • Open to first-time travelers seeking new contract opportunities.
